On Thursday, February 05, 2015 01:00:21 PM Stephen Smalley wrote: > The NNP test will not work on rhel-6, so split off a separate > testcase list for rhel-6 as we have previously done for rhel-5 and 4. > Simplify maintenance by introducing a SUBDIRS_COMMON variable with > the list of testcases shared by all. > > Signed-off-by: Stephen Smalley <sds@xxxxxxxxxxxxx> > --- > tests/Makefile | 13 +++++++++---- > 1 file changed, 9 insertions(+), 4 deletions(-) Merged, but needs another patch which I'll be posting shortly. It turns out that the "redhat-release" package is not consistent across RHEL releases. > diff --git a/tests/Makefile b/tests/Makefile > index 4cfecdf..3838e14 100644 > --- a/tests/Makefile > +++ b/tests/Makefile > @@ -1,14 +1,19 @@ > REDHAT_RELEASE=$(shell rpm -q redhat-release) > > -SUBDIRS=domain_trans entrypoint execshare exectrace execute_no_trans > fdreceive inherit link mkdir msg nnp open ptrace readlink relabel rename > rxdir sem setattr setnice shm sigkill stat sysctl task_create task_setnice > task_setscheduler task_getscheduler task_getsid task_getpgid task_setpgid > wait file ioctl capable_file capable_net capable_sys dyntrans dyntrace > bounds -#SUBDIRS=socket unix_socket unix_secure > +SUBDIRS_COMMON:=domain_trans entrypoint execshare exectrace > execute_no_trans fdreceive inherit link mkdir msg open ptrace readlink > relabel rename rxdir sem setattr setnice shm sigkill stat sysctl > task_create task_setnice task_setscheduler task_getscheduler task_getsid > task_getpgid task_setpgid wait file ioctl capable_file capable_net > capable_sys + > +SUBDIRS:= $(SUBDIRS_COMMON) dyntrans dyntrace bounds nnp > > ifeq (redhat-release-4, $(findstring redhat-release-4, $(REDHAT_RELEASE))) > - SUBDIRS=domain_trans entrypoint execshare exectrace execute_no_trans > fdreceive inherit link mkdir msg open ptrace readlink relabel rename rxdir > sem setattr setnice shm sigkill stat sysctl task_create task_setnice > task_setscheduler task_getscheduler task_getsid task_getpgid task_setpgid > wait file ioctl capable_file capable_net capable_sys + > SUBDIRS:=$(SUBDIRS_COMMON) > endif > > ifeq (redhat-release-5, $(findstring redhat-release-5, $(REDHAT_RELEASE))) > - SUBDIRS=domain_trans entrypoint execshare exectrace execute_no_trans > fdreceive inherit link mkdir msg open ptrace readlink relabel rename rxdir > sem setattr setnice shm sigkill stat sysctl task_create task_setnice > task_setscheduler task_getscheduler task_getsid task_getpgid task_setpgid > wait file ioctl capable_file capable_net capable_sys dyntrace dyntrans + > SUBDIRS:=$(SUBDIRS_COMMON) dyntrace dyntrans > +endif > + > +ifeq (redhat-release-6, $(findstring redhat-release-6, $(REDHAT_RELEASE))) > + SUBDIRS:=$(SUBDIRS_COMMON) dyntrace dyntrans bounds > endif > > .PHONY: all test clean -- paul moore security @ redhat _______________________________________________ Selinux mailing list Selinux@xxxxxxxxxxxxx To unsubscribe, send email to Selinux-leave@xxxxxxxxxxxxx. To get help, send an email containing "help" to Selinux-request@xxxxxxxxxxxxx.